Tt Marco Posted August 26, 2014 Report Posted August 26, 2014 Hi Ken, Base on the components you provided, total wattage is around 427 watttge by using PSU wattage calculator tool (d0_ob recommended ) After reading some articles of "Pick the Right Wattage Power Supply", Advised to build a PSU reaches initial load about 50% ~ 60% of a PSU's capacity in order to achieve maximum efficiency, extend PSU life and space for future expansion. Recommend PSU wattage arond 850W and above. Although the higher wattage the better, but the cost is higher also. It really depends on your budget. Wish we do help on selecting Your Ideal PSU Quote
